RON ‘Andel’ Forde, who was arrested on Sunday at Wismar, Linden, was yesterday brought before the Georgetown Magistrates’ Court for the alleged murder of transgender sex worker Nephi Noel.Forde, 37 years, of Lot 31 Rahaman’s Park, East Bank Demerara was not required to plead to the charge which alleged that on July 22 at Carmichael and Quamina Streets, Georgetown, he

murdered 20-year-old Noel.
Police Prosecutor Deniro Jones did not relate the facts to the court, because the investigation is still incomplete. The matter was adjourned until August 21, while the unrepresented Forde was remanded.
Forde was arrested after wanted bulletins were issued for two suspects in connection with the shooting death of the transgender sex worker Noel. However, the other suspect, Kanand Ojha, remains at large.
Noel, of Lot ZZ D’ Urban Street, Wortmanville, was gunned down by one of two men on July 22, 2015 at about 02:35 hrs, while plying his trade in the downtown area of Carmichael Street in Georgetown. He was shot once to the chest when confronted by the duo during an argument over a paid transaction.
Reports are that a male client had earlier visited the transgender sex worker for a paid sexual encounter, but was apparently not satisfied with the services and had returned to Noel.
Dissatisfied with the response, the client returned with another man, who reportedly shot Noel dead before fleeing the scene in a sports utility vehicle. Noel was conveyed to the GPH where he was pronounced dead on arrival.
